Foreword
GB/T 5838 "phosphor" series of national standards include the following.
--- Part 1. Terminology;
--- Part 2. grades;
--- Part 3. Performance test methods;
--- Part 4-1. Black and white phosphor display tubes;
--- Part 4-2. Indicates useful phosphors;
--- Part 4-3. CRT display tubes and phosphors;
--- Part 4-4. color picture tube phosphors;
--- Part 4-5. color display tubes phosphor.
This part of GB/T 5838 Part 2.
This section drafted in accordance with GB/T 1.1-2009 given rules.
This Part replaces GB/T 4073-1996 "phosphor grade."
This part of GB/T 4073-1996 compared to the main changes are as follows.
--- Increased terms and definitions (see Chapter 3);
--- Modified grades that way phosphor (see Chapter 4, Chapter 3 of the 1996 edition);
--- Phosphor emission color adds infrared and ultraviolet U I while both (see Table 8);
--- Composition according to the new method of Appendix A of all grades were modified (see Table A.1 ~ Table A.5);
--- Original standard grades, for example by modifying the phosphor categories, for example (see Chapter 5, 1996 edition of Chapter 5);
--- Increased trichromatic lamp phosphor photoluminescence (see Table A.2 in the G34-R1, G34-G1, G34-B1, G34-B2);
--- Increasing the cold cathode fluorescent lamp phosphor photoluminescence (see Table A.2 in the G35-R1, G35-R2, G35-G1, G35-B1);
--- Increasing the light-emitting diode light electroluminescent phosphor (see Table A.2 in the G36-YG1, G36-YG2, G36-YG3, G36-
Y1, G36-Y2, G36-YG4, G36-YG5, G36-YG6, G36-YG7, G36-Y3, G36-Y4, G36-Y5, G36-R1);
--- Increased plasma display photoluminescence phosphor (see Table A.2 in the G37-B1, G37-G1, G37-G2, G37-R1);
--- Increased infrared laser diode detection, security inks photoluminescence phosphor (Table A.2 of the G38-G1);
--- Increasing the optical mark reader photoluminescence phosphor (see Table A.2 in the G39-I1);
--- Deleted Appendix A, Table A.1 ~ Table A.2 foreign similar grade column (see 1996 edition Table A1 ~ Table A2);
--- Increased domestic and foreign brands of similar grades comparative table (see Appendix B).

Table 2 Phosphor category
Category Name Symbol
Photoluminescent phosphors G
A cathode ray luminescent phosphor Y
Electroluminescent phosphor D
Radiation electroluminescent phosphor F
Otherwise electroluminescent phosphor Q
